| Catalog # | F4215-92 | | Applications | Suitable for use in ELISA, Immunoprecipitation, Western Blot and Immunohistochemistry. Other applications not tested. | | Recommended Dilution | Immunohistochemistry: 1.25ug/ml | | Western Blot: 1:5000-1:10,000 | | ELISA: 1:5000-1:10,000 | | Optimal dilutions to be determined by the researcher. | | Storage and Stability | May be stored at 4°C for short-term only. For long-term storage and to avoid repeated freezing and thawing, add sterile glycerol (40-50%), aliquot and store at -20°C. Aliquots are stable for at least 12 months at -20°C.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er. | | CAS Number | n/a | | Clone Type | Polyclonal | | Host | Rabbit | | Source | Human | | Concentration | ~1mg/ml | | Form | 0.125M Sodium Borate, 0.075M Sodium Chloride, 0.005M EDTA; pH 8.0 with 0.01% (w/v) Sodium Azide | | Purity | Purified by immunoaffinity chromatography. | | Immunogen | Synthetic peptide, KLH-conjugated. Epitope: Fibronectin was purified from Human plasma by binding to a denatured gelatin column followed by elution with high concentrations of arginine. The eluted material was further purified by gel filtration. Immunization occurred after single-band purity was assessed by SDS-PAGE. | | Specificity | Recognizes Human Fibronectin 1 (FN1). Species Crossreactivity: Human. | | | Important Note | This product as supplied is intended for research use only, not for use in human, therapeutic or diagnostic applications without the expressed written authorization of United States Biological. |
